Programando Tareas con Crontab (Alojamiento Linux)

Si necesita ejecutar scripts en su servidor en una hora concreta, use la facilidad de programación de tareas para que el sistema los ejecute automáticamente.

Importante: Para prohibir a los usuarios del panel de control la programación de tareas en nombre del usuario "root", cree un archivo vacía denominado root.crontab.lock en la ubicación /parallels_plesk_panel_installation_directory/var/.

Durante la instalación de Parallels Plesk Panel, se crearán de forma automática las siguientes tareas:

Como todas estas tareas están relacionadas con las estadísticas, bases de datos e informes de un dominio, es recomendable que no las modifique ni las elimine.

Nota. También puede programar tareas de forma independiente para cada uno de los dominios. Para ello, siga los mismos procedimientos enumerados a continuación, pero en lugar de ir a Ajustes > Tareas Programadas, vaya a Dominios > nombre de dominio > Tareas Programadas.

Para programar una tarea:

  1. Vaya a Ajustes > Tareas Programadas (en el grupo General).
  2. Seleccione la cuenta de usuario de sistema en nombre de la cual se ejecutará la tarea.
  3. Haga clic en Programar Tarea Nueva.
  4. Indique cuándo ejecutar su comando:

    Puede programar la hora en la que debe llevarse a cabo la copia de seguridad usando el formato de entrada crontab de UNIX. En este formato puede

    Para programar una tarea para que se ejecute cada periodo Nth, indique la combinación */N, donde N es el valor legal para este campo (minuto, hora, día, mes). Por ejemplo, */15 en el campo Minuto programará la tarea para que se inicie cada 15 minutos.

    Puede introducir los nombres de meses y días de la semana abreviados, es decir, las tres primeras letras: Aug, Jul, Mon, Sat, etc. De todas formas, los nombres abreviados no pueden separarse por comando ni usarse junto con números.

  5. Indique el comando a ejecutar. Indíquelo en la casilla Comando.

    Por ejemplo, si desea ejecutar la copia de seguridad a una hora determinada y que se le envíe por email el archivo de la copia de seguridad, indique el siguiente comando en la casilla de entrada Comando:

    /usr/local/psa/admin/sbin/backupmng

  6. Haga clic en ACEPTAR.

Para suspender la ejecución de una tarea programada de forma temporal:

  1. Vaya a Ajustes > Tareas Programadas (en el grupo General).
  2. Seleccione la cuenta del usuario de sistema en cuyo nombre se ejecutará la tarea.
  3. Seleccione la tarea que desea suspender y haga clic en el nombre del comando.
  4. Deseleccione la casilla Activado y haga clic en ACEPTAR.

Para reanudar la ejecución de la tarea programada:

  1. Vaya a Ajustes > Tareas Programadas (en el grupo General).
  2. Seleccione la cuenta del usuario de sistema en cuyo nombre se ejecutará la tarea.
  3. Seleccione la tarea que desea reanudar y haga clic en el nombre del comando.
  4. Seleccione Activado y haga clic en Aceptar.

Para cancelar una tarea:

  1. Vaya a Ajustes > Tareas Programadas (en el grupo General).
  2. Seleccione la cuenta del usuario de sistema en cuyo nombre se ejecutará la tarea.
  3. Seleccione una casilla a la izquierda de la tarea que desea cancelar.
  4. Haga clic en Eliminar.
  5. Confirme la eliminación y haga clic en ACEPTAR.